Shining objects parts of Russian spacecraft

A video of a “bright flying object” in sky went viral on social media on Monday, which many assumed as meteor showers. It was seen over Oman and UAE skies.

 


In a tweet on its official account, Arabic Nasa said the “lights seen in the sky are not meteor shower, but small chunks of a Russian spacecraft”.
The spacecraft disintegrated in the upper atmosphere, broke into smaller chunks and burned like fireworks.


The “bright object” was the falling space debris from a rocket used for supplying water, food and scientific equipment to the International Space Station.
Sources said “even astronomers were shocked to see the explosion”.
